About this episode
New research from Paylocity finds that 91% of surveyed HR and recruitment leaders already use AI somewhere in recruiting, while 91% say the technology has become essential for managing today’s application volumes.
And those volumes are enormous. Separate research from Ashby found that applications per hire tripled from 2021 through 2024 and remained above 300 throughout 2025.
Candidates are using AI to find jobs, customize resumes and generate applications. Employers are responding with AI tools to screen, rank and manage those applicants. The result is an emerging AI hiring arms race.
On this episode of the Workplace Minute, Steve looks at why employers increasingly feel forced to automate parts of recruiting, what job seekers need to understand about this new environment, and how organizations can use AI while still creating a hiring experience that is fair, transparent, inclusive and humane.
